MarsEdit 3.1 is Out

MarsEdit 3

I got a tweet this afternoon about an update of MarsEdit 3.1. It includes 64-bit support as well as Lightroom 3 compatibility. Looks nice. The whole change list is:

MarsEdit 3.1

  • 64-bit Compatible
  • New per-blog setting to constrain image media to pre-set size
  • Support for Lightroom 3 media libraries
  • Added new "Paste HTML Source" command for e.g. embedding YouTube easily in rich mode
  • Enabled plugins for rich editor so you can e.g. see embedded movies
  • "Send To Weblog" command now works when preview window is front-most
  • Optional support for Google Data API 2.0 with Blogger
  • Bug Fixes
    • Fix issue that prevented ejection of external media volumes
    • Fix some cases where the preview window could turn blank
    • Make sure changes to the preview template save to disk immediately
    • Restore functionality of "send post to blog" scripting command

It'll be interesting to see if the 64-bit change makes it a little more responsive at times. That's about my only complaint. It'll get there, and it's a great app.
